Operation Olympic has already seized £300,000 of assets
A police operation in Brixham that so far has turned up £300,000 of drugs and assets has had another success.
On Thursday night, officers from Paignton and Brixham forced entry into a property and seized what they believe are Class A and Class B drugs as well as phones, scaled and cash.
It's part of Operation Olympic - ongoing arrests that try to stop the use of controlled drugs in Brixham. it's been running for a couple of years.
On Thursday they detained a 38 year-old woman and 48 year-old man.
